Output 328668a6ef6b43fa3f666c332a3baee126c275e04b6a2dcfc55f76c47bc35e43:57

value
6607095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2955b8ba53e2e5330a6e7fd6ef0f7f3d64f7ef4 OP_EQUAL
address
3NM5ZSnW9U3WxD4gER2HHtR2tvy1VEi21N
transaction
328668a6ef6b43fa3f666c332a3baee126c275e04b6a2dcfc55f76c47bc35e43
spent
true